CLOUD / AZURE DATA ENGINEER



AZURE JOURNEY  

Title: Mastering Azure Data Engineering: Building  Data Solutions

Introduction:
Welcome to our blog series on Azure Data Engineering! In this comprehensive guide, we will explore the world of Azure data engineering and delve into the various tools and services provided by Microsoft Azure to build robust data solutions. Whether you are an aspiring data engineer or a seasoned professional, this blog series will equip you with the knowledge and skills necessary to excel in the world of cloud-based data engineering using Azure.

Table of Contents:
1. Understanding Azure Data Engineering
- Overview of data engineering
- Benefits of Azure for data engineering
- Key components of Azure data engineering

2. Azure Data Engineering Tools and Services
- Azure Data Factory
- Azure Databricks
- Azure HDInsight
- Azure Synapse Analytics
- Azure Stream Analytics

3. Building Data Pipelines with Azure Data Factory
- Introduction to Azure Data Factory
- Creating and orchestrating data pipelines
- Data integration and transformation
- Monitoring and management of pipelines

4. Data Processing and Analytics with Azure Databricks
- Introduction to Azure Databricks
- Working with notebooks and clusters
- Data exploration and analysis
- Machine learning with Azure Databricks

5. Big Data Processing with Azure HDInsight
- Overview of Azure HDInsight
- Setting up Hadoop and Spark clusters
- Processing large datasets with Hive and Pig
- Real-time analytics with Apache Kafka

6. Unified Analytics with Azure Synapse Analytics
- Introduction to Azure Synapse Analytics
- Building a data warehouse
- Data ingestion and transformation
- Analyzing data with serverless SQL and Spark

7. Real-time Data Processing with Azure Stream Analytics
- Introduction to Azure Stream Analytics
- Creating and managing streaming jobs
- Real-time analytics with time windows
- Integrating with other Azure services

8. Best Practices for Azure Data Engineering
- Designing scalable and efficient data solutions
- Data security and compliance
- Performance optimization techniques
- Monitoring and troubleshooting strategies

Conclusion:
By completing this blog series, you will gain a comprehensive understanding of Azure data engineering and its various components. You will be able to leverage Azure's powerful tools and services to build scalable, reliable, and efficient data solutions. Whether it's processing large datasets, performing real-time analytics, or building data pipelines, Azure provides a wealth of resources to meet your data engineering needs. Stay tuned for our upcoming posts as we dive deeper into each topic and unlock the full potential of Azure for data engineering!

DEVIKRISHNA R
Senior Data Engineer - EY / Ex -WIPRO